Subject: [PATCH v7 12/12] nvdimm: virtio_pmem: drain requests in freeze
Date: Tue, 30 Jun 2026 17:23:37 +0800 [thread overview]
Message-ID: <20260630092338.2094628-13-me@linux.beauty> (raw)
In-Reply-To: <20260630092338.2094628-1-me@linux.beauty>
virtio_pmem_freeze() currently deletes virtqueues and resets the device
without waking threads waiting for a virtqueue descriptor or a host
completion.
Mark the request virtqueue broken before reset. This makes new submissions
fail fast and lets -ENOSPC waiters leave the wait list. Reset the device
before draining used and unused request tokens, then delete the virtqueues.
This wakes waiters with -EIO. It also keeps the detach call on a quiesced
device.
Clear req_vq after del_vqs(). Make drain tolerate a NULL queue so remove
after freeze does not dereference a stale virtqueue pointer. Also make
virtio_pmem_flush() stop checking req_vq once the broken state is visible.
A waiter woken by freeze/remove can resume after del_vqs() has cleared
req_vq.

drivers/nvdimm/nd_virtio.c | 5 +++++
drivers/nvdimm/virtio_pmem.c | 34 +++++++++++++++++++++++++++++-----
2 files changed, 34 insertions(+), 5 deletions(-)
diff --git a/drivers/nvdimm/nd_virtio.c b/drivers/nvdimm/nd_virtio.c
index a6820300cbe8f..3b8be79a20a0f 100644
--- a/drivers/nvdimm/nd_virtio.c
+++ b/drivers/nvdimm/nd_virtio.c
@@ -99,6 +99,9 @@ void virtio_pmem_drain(struct virtio_pmem *vpmem)
struct virtio_pmem_request *req;
unsigned int len;
+ if (!vpmem->req_vq)
+ return;
+
while ((req = virtqueue_get_buf(vpmem->req_vq, &len)) != NULL) {
virtio_pmem_clear_inflight(vpmem, req);
virtio_pmem_complete_err(req);
@@ -218,6 +221,8 @@ static int virtio_pmem_flush(struct nd_region *nd_region)
break;
}
+ if (READ_ONCE(vpmem->broken))
+ err = -EIO;
if (err == -EIO || virtqueue_is_broken(vpmem->req_vq))
virtio_pmem_mark_broken(vpmem);
diff --git a/drivers/nvdimm/virtio_pmem.c b/drivers/nvdimm/virtio_pmem.c
index 36664a5ea25e3..7ee3fb1779f73 100644
--- a/drivers/nvdimm/virtio_pmem.c
+++ b/drivers/nvdimm/virtio_pmem.c
@@ -17,11 +17,16 @@ static struct virtio_device_id id_table[] = {
/* Initialize virt queue */
static int init_vq(struct virtio_pmem *vpmem)
{
+ int err;
+
/* single vq */
vpmem->req_vq = virtio_find_single_vq(vpmem->vdev,
virtio_pmem_host_ack, "flush_queue");
- if (IS_ERR(vpmem->req_vq))
- return PTR_ERR(vpmem->req_vq);
+ if (IS_ERR(vpmem->req_vq)) {
+ err = PTR_ERR(vpmem->req_vq);
+ vpmem->req_vq = NULL;
+ return err;
+ }
spin_lock_init(&vpmem->pmem_lock);
INIT_LIST_HEAD(&vpmem->req_list);
@@ -31,6 +36,15 @@ static int init_vq(struct virtio_pmem *vpmem)
return 0;
};
+static void virtio_pmem_del_vqs(struct virtio_pmem *vpmem)
+{
+ if (!vpmem->req_vq)
+ return;
+
+ vpmem->vdev->config->del_vqs(vpmem->vdev);
+ vpmem->req_vq = NULL;
+}
+
static int virtio_pmem_validate(struct virtio_device *vdev)
{
struct virtio_shm_region shm_reg;
@@ -139,7 +153,7 @@ static int virtio_pmem_probe(struct virtio_device *vdev)
virtio_reset_device(vdev);
nvdimm_bus_unregister(vpmem->nvdimm_bus);
out_vq:
- vdev->config->del_vqs(vdev);
+ virtio_pmem_del_vqs(vpmem);
out_wq:
destroy_workqueue(vpmem->flush_wq);
out_err:
@@ -164,18 +178,28 @@ static void virtio_pmem_remove(struct virtio_device *vdev)
spin_unlock_irqrestore(&vpmem->pmem_lock, flags);
nvdimm_bus_unregister(nvdimm_bus);
- vdev->config->del_vqs(vdev);
+ virtio_pmem_del_vqs(vpmem);
destroy_workqueue(vpmem->flush_wq);
}
static int virtio_pmem_freeze(struct virtio_device *vdev)
{
struct virtio_pmem *vpmem = vdev->priv;
+ unsigned long flags;
+
+ spin_lock_irqsave(&vpmem->pmem_lock, flags);
+ virtio_pmem_mark_broken(vpmem);
+ spin_unlock_irqrestore(&vpmem->pmem_lock, flags);
drain_workqueue(vpmem->flush_wq);
- vdev->config->del_vqs(vdev);
virtio_reset_device(vdev);
+ spin_lock_irqsave(&vpmem->pmem_lock, flags);
+ virtio_pmem_drain(vpmem);
+ spin_unlock_irqrestore(&vpmem->pmem_lock, flags);
+
+ virtio_pmem_del_vqs(vpmem);
+
return 0;
}
